如何创建一个专业的 GitHub 博客

在当今的数字时代,拥有一个个人博客已经成为分享知识、经验和思想的重要方式。GitHub 提供了一种便捷的方法来创建和管理博客,特别是利用 GitHub Pages 服务。本文将详细介绍如何创建和管理一个 GitHub 博客,从设置到发布的各个步骤。

目录

为什么选择 GitHub 博客?

GitHub 博客 以其以下优势吸引了大量用户:

  • 免费使用:利用 GitHub Pages 创建博客完全免费。
  • 版本控制:可以轻松管理和版本控制博客内容。
  • 支持 Markdown:支持用 Markdown 格式撰写文章,方便快捷。
  • 强大的社区:可以通过 GitHub 社区获得反馈和建议。

准备工作

在开始创建 GitHub 博客 之前,需要做一些准备工作:

  1. 注册 GitHub 账号:如果尚未注册,请访问 GitHub 注册一个新账号。
  2. 安装 Git:确保计算机上安装了 Git,方便后续操作。
  3. 熟悉 Markdown 语法:学习一些基本的 Markdown 语法,方便撰写文章。

创建 GitHub 仓库

创建一个 GitHub 仓库 是搭建博客的第一步:

  1. 登录你的 GitHub 账号,点击右上角的 “+” 按钮,选择 “New repository”。
  2. 填写仓库名称,建议使用 username.github.io 形式,其中 username 为你的 GitHub 用户名。
  3. 选择 “Public” 可见性,并勾选 “Initialize this repository with a README”。
  4. 点击 “Create repository”。

选择博客框架

选择合适的博客框架可以大大简化你的工作。以下是一些流行的 GitHub 博客框架

  • Jekyll:GitHub Pages 的默认支持框架,简单易用。
  • Hugo:速度快,功能强大,适合大型博客。
  • Hexo:基于 Node.js 的快速博客框架,支持插件和主题。

在此示例中,我们将以 Jekyll 为例,进行详细的步骤说明。

设置 GitHub Pages

配置 GitHub Pages 以展示你的博客:

  1. 在仓库设置中找到 “Pages” 选项。
  2. 在 “Source” 下拉菜单中选择 main 分支,并点击 “Save”。
  3. 根据选定的博客框架,按照官方文档安装 Jekyll 并构建网站。

撰写和发布文章

使用 Markdown 撰写文章是博客创作的核心部分:

  1. 在你的博客框架中,创建新文章:通常是 /_posts 文件夹下。
  2. 使用以下格式命名文件:YYYY-MM-DD-title.md
  3. 在文件头部添加 YAML 前言,以定义文章的标题、日期等信息。
  4. 撰写文章内容,使用 Markdown 格式。
  5. 提交更改并推送到 GitHub 仓库,GitHub Pages 会自动更新网站。

个性化博客设计

个性化博客可以提升用户体验:

  • 选择主题:选择合适的主题,使博客更具吸引力。
  • 自定义 CSS:通过 CSS 自定义样式,提升视觉效果。
  • 添加插件:使用 Jekyll 等框架支持的插件功能,增强博客功能。

常见问题解答

1. GitHub 博客免费使用吗?
是的,使用 GitHub Pages 创建博客是完全免费的。

2. 我可以使用自定义域名吗?
可以,在 GitHub Pages 设置中,可以将自定义域名指向你的 GitHub 仓库。

3. 博客内容会被搜索引擎索引吗?
是的,GitHub Pages 上的博客内容可以被搜索引擎索引,帮助用户找到你的博客。

4. 如何更新我的博客?
只需在本地编辑文章并推送到 GitHub 仓库,GitHub Pages 会自动更新。

5. 如何添加评论功能?
可以使用第三方评论服务,如 Disqus,添加评论功能。

总结

创建一个 GitHub 博客 不仅简单易行,还能展示你的个人风格与见解。通过上面的步骤,你可以快速搭建起一个专业的博客,并与更多人分享你的知识和经验。无论你是技术人员、学生还是自由职业者,GitHub 博客都是一个不错的选择。希望本文能对你创建 GitHub 博客 有所帮助。

正文完